How you will contribute:
This is a great opportunity to perfect your planning and organizing skills by facilitating day-to-day operations of the office including scheduling/attending meetings and processing meeting minutes, maintaining calendars, and coordinating building needs. Demonstrate your strong attention to detail by accurately composing professional, error-free correspondence, reports, and spreadsheets, reviewing/reporting on financial information, reviewing monthly expenditures, and verifying office payroll. Assisting the Sales Team with project information and marketing needs will be a part of your workday. In addition, you will act as a liaison between the office and corporate services (HR, Payroll, Accounting, etc.). This position will also assist in employee matters and work on special projects as needed. You will be challenged to excel beyond your expectations in a team-oriented environment.
What you need to qualify:
Ahern will help make the most of your Associate degree in an administrative program. Three to five years of prior experience in an office management or administrative assistant role is preferred. Being proficient in Microsoft Office and technically inclined to learn industry-specific software will be essential. You can stand out above other candidates by demonstrating the ability to thrive in a fast-paced, deadline-driven work environment. A commitment to providing exceptional customer service, possessing strong written and verbal communication skills, and being able to execute tasks with a great amount of detail will be crucial. Time management, making decisions independently, in-depth problem-solving skills, ability to provide constructive feedback, and ability to maintain a high degree of confidentiality will all be essential in this position.
